Do Eels Eat Plants?

Do eels eat plants?

While many people assume that eels are strictly carnivorous, some species of eels have been known to consume plant material, making their diet more diverse than previously thought. Eels eat plants in certain circumstances, such as when they encounter algae or aquatic vegetation while foraging for food in their natural habitats. For example, some species of freshwater eels have been observed eating aquatic plants, like water lilies or algae, in addition to their typical diet of insects, crustaceans, and small fish. However, it’s worth noting that not all eel species exhibit this behavior, and the extent to which they consume plants can vary greatly depending on factors like location, season, and availability of food sources. Nonetheless, understanding the complex dietary habits of eels can provide valuable insights into their ecological role and the ways in which they interact with their environments.

Do eels have any predators?

Eels have a multitude of predators in the wild, despite their impressive ability to evade capture with their slender, snake-like bodies and remarkable speed. In their natural habitats, eels are preyed upon by a variety of marine animals, including large fish like groupers, barracudas, and snappers, which feed on them in the coastal waters of Asia, Europe, and North America. Moreover, seals and sea lions are known to prey on eels, especially in areas where their habitats overlap. In addition, birds of prey, such as herons and egrets, feed on eels in shallow waters, using their sharp beaks to snatch them from the muddy or sandy bottoms. It’s worth noting that human activities, such as overfishing and habitat destruction, also pose significant threats to eel populations, further highlighting the need for conservation efforts to protect these fascinating creatures.

Are eels able to catch fast-swimming fish?

Despite their serpentine appearance and lack of traditional fins, eels are incredibly adept predators. Their unique, muscular bodies allow them to twist and turn with incredible speed and agility, making them surprisingly capable hunters. Eels primarily use ambush tactics, hiding in murky waters and striking quickly at unsuspecting prey. While they aren’t known to chase down the fastest fish like tuna or swordfish, they can successfully catch smaller, faster-swimming fish by utilizing their lightning-fast reflexes and powerful jaws. Their flexible bodies also enable them to squeeze into tight spaces, pursuing fish into crevices and holes where larger predators can’t reach.

Are there any species-specific preferences in eel diets?

Eels, being a diverse group of fish, exhibit a range of species-specific dietary preferences that play a crucial role in their overall health and survival. For instance, the European eel (Anguilla anguilla) is known to thrive on a diet rich in aquatic insects and crustaceans, such as freshwater shrimps and snails, whereas the Japanese eel (Anguilla japonica) has a more omnivorous diet that includes fish, crabs, and plankton. The American eel (Anguilla rostrata), on the other hand, has a unique diet that primarily consists of fish and invertebrates, such as worms and leeches. Understanding these species-specific dietary preferences is essential for effective aquaculture practices, as well as for conservation efforts aimed at protecting these often-threatened species. By catering to the specific dietary needs of individual eel species, scientists and aquaculturists can help ensure the long-term health and sustainability of these fascinating fish.

Are eels nocturnal or diurnal feeders?

The eel diet is an intriguing aspect of their lifestyle, especially when considering their activity patterns. Contrary to popular belief, these fascinating creatures are not purely nocturnal – they exhibit a flexible eel feeding behavior that can be both diurnal and nocturnal, depending on various factors. Various types of eel, such as the European eel (Anguilla anguilla) and the American eel (Anguilla rostrata), are known to feed during the night but can also be active during the day. For instance, in murky or low-light conditions, eels may find it easier to hunt during daylight, making use of their keen sense of smell to detect prey. However, in clear waters, they often prefer the cover of darkness for feeding, using their nocturnal strategy to surprise unsuspecting fish and invertebrates. Understanding the eel diet and its activity patterns can provide valuable insights into their overall health and ecological role, highlighting the importance of conservation efforts to protect these enigmatic creatures.

Do eels eat other eels?

Some species of eels are known to be cannibalistic, and in certain circumstances, they will eat other eels. For example, the European eel (Anguilla anguilla) has been observed consuming smaller eels, particularly in environments where food is scarce. In fact, larger eels have been known to prey on smaller ones, including their own species, as part of their diverse diet that also includes fish, crustaceans, and other aquatic organisms. This behavior is not unique to European eels, as some other species of eels, like the moray eels, are also known to engage in cannibalistic behavior, highlighting the complexity and adaptability of these fascinating creatures. By understanding the feeding habits of eels, including their potential to eat other eels, we can gain a deeper appreciation for the intricate dynamics of aquatic ecosystems.

Are eels resistant to certain toxins found in their prey?

Adaptation Strategies: Biotransformation and Toxin Resistance in Eels. Eels have evolved a remarkable capacity to resist certain toxins found in their prey, a vital adaptive strategy for their survival in dynamic aquatic environments. Through a process known as biotransformation, eels can convert or transform ingested toxins into more water-soluble compounds, facilitating their excretion from the body. This process is made possible by the presence of specific enzymes, such as sulfotransferases, which work to metabolize harmful substances like polychlorinated biphenyls (PCBs) and dioxins. Additionally, eels have also developed other defense mechanisms, including the production of antioxidant enzymes that help mitigate oxidative stress caused by exposure to toxins. For instance, studies have shown that the Japanese eel (Anguilla japonica) is highly resistant to the toxic effects of certain heavy metals, such as lead and cadmium, which are commonly found in their aquatic habitats. This remarkable ability to resist toxins allows eels to thrive in diverse and often chemically complex environments, underscoring their remarkable adaptability and ecological resilience.
